#812060 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#812060 is composed of 50.6% red, 12.5% green and 37.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 75.2% magenta, 25.6% yellow and 49.4% black. It has a hue angle of 320.4 degrees, a saturation of 60.2% and a lightness of 31.6%. #812060 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ff40c0 with #030000. Closest websafe color is: #993366.

#812060 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#812060 has RGB values of R:129, G:32, B:96 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.75, Y:0.26,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 8462432.
